I use a merchant account for my website, but if you're talking about selling on eBay, it's my opinion Paypal is the way to go. It's owned by eBay, so of course they make it easy to use, and yes, the fees are high, but on the other hand, it's very easy for the customer and there's built in protection for the customer (much more than for the seller!).

I've read about people having problems with Paypal and so far, I'm keeping my fingers crossed. I haven't had a problem with them yet as a buyer or a seller.
